Facts and Events
Name Paul Church
Gender Male
Birth[1][2] 6 May 1747 Rutland, Worcester, Massachusetts, United StatesTwin to Silas
Marriage 16 Jun 1774 Athol, Worcester, Massachusetts, United Statesto Esther Hasey
Marriage 18 Jan 1797 Athol, Worcester, Massachusetts, United Statesto Mehitable Broad
Death[3][4][5][6] 2 Dec 1826 Royalston, Worcester, Massachusetts, United States

  6. Massachusetts. Probate Court (Worcester County). Probate files, 1731–1881. (Salt Lake City, Utah: Digitized by the Genealogical Society of Utah, 2012)
    Case 11807 Church Paul Royalston 1826.

    Will of "Paul Church of Royalston ... yeoman", dated 15 Jan 1826, proved 17 May 1827, names wife Mehetable; daughters viz Sarah Nichols, Esther Hurd, Phebe Cutting and Mary Davis. Friend Rev'd Joseph Estabrook to be executor.
    4 Dec 1826: Assent of heirs, signed by Mahitable Church widow of the dec'd, Elijah Nichols, Sarah Nichols, Thomas Hurd, Esther Hurd.
    12 Jun 1827: Inventory of Deac'n Paul Church late of Royalston deceased: $1274.13, by James Humphrey, Elijah Gould, Benjamin Bragg.
    4 Dec 1827: Account of Joseph Estabrook of Paul Church late of Royalston deceased, allowed.
